Stephen "Steve" John Balero's Obituary
STEPHEN “STEVE” JOHN BALERO Born June 27, 1959 and entered peace-fully to rest January 29, 2008 with his family by his side. Steve was a Lieutenant for the Oakland Police Reserve and started his career by joining the police force in October 1989 as a reserve officer. In 1991 and 1993 he received the Officer of the Year Award. In 1992 he was promoted to the rank of Sergeant, having received several commendations for his exceptional service. He then was promoted to the rank of Lieutenant in 1994. Between the years of 1995-2005 he received the Command Officer of the Year Award seven times. Because of his dedication, on September 21, 2007 Mayor Ronald V. Dellums declared it “Stephen John Balero” day in the City of Oakland. Steve also worked the last five years at Sybase in Dublin, California as the Senior Manager of Safety and Security. Steve was in charge of the buildings security systems, managing the field officers and provided private security to the executive staff. Steve loved his work at OPD and Sybase and thought of them as family. Steve was loved very much and will be greatly missed.
